手机已经成为咱们日子中不可或缺的通讯东西,跟着互联网的开展,手机功 能越来越杂乱,除了打电话上网外,还有许多不常用的功用,比方核算器等。
最近,发现在运用手机自带核算器的时分,有一个古怪的现象呈现,一般情况下,由手机自带的核算器给出来的成果,咱们都会认为是对,究竟这是机器算出的。在许多人的印象中,人会犯错,但机器程序是不会错的。
但有网友在核算“10%+10%”的时分,核算器给出的答案竟然是0.11,这个答案关于数学好一点的人来说,都知道正确成果应该是0.2。
依据这位网友的表明,运用的是OPPO自带的核算器,这测验成果发布到网上后,引发许多网友测验自己的手机。原本以为是一个手机的问题,然而在翻阅多个谈论后,发现“算错带%的题”已经是一个常见现象,不管是华为,仍是VIVO,许多手机在遇到这个算术的时分,都呈现了过错。
有些网友在核算“10%+10%”后,又尝试了一下20%、30%等不同数字的相加,成果都是相同呈现了过错。
那么为什么会呈现这样过错呢?
主要原因在于10%+10%,看似一个很常见相加的标题,但依照严厉的数学运算规律来看,这样的表达方式,里边是包含了加法运算外,还包含了除法。
在“10%+10%”的背面,其原型为“10/100+10/100”,咱们在运算的时分,是先算两端的除法,再相加。但核算器在看到这样的标题却和咱们的了解并不相同。
手机自带核算器算错的原因,在于对输入符号的优先级界说不同,第二个10%在输入要百分号之后变成了0.01,导致成果过错。这样的问题在上一年,就已经有网友反馈给小米公司。
许多网友在测验后发现,小米的核算成果确实是对的,用小米手机自带核算器在输入10%的时分,会被主动换算成0.1,这样也就确保了成果的正确。不仅如此之前,在日历方面也是如此,上一年因南边和北方的新年在小米日历里都有标示,其时一度收成不少网友的好感。
经过这样一波的测验,也会发现,小米手机除了价格优势外,现在小米在做手机的时分也变得越来越仔细了。